Subject: SFTP cut-over complete — Harborline partner drop

Hi all — welcome to the team. Last night we finished moving the Harborline partner file drop from the legacy Ferrowick host to the new managed SFTP gateway. All inbound feeds were verified against checksums, and the old host is now read-only pending decommission. For reference, the gateway now runs with the following settings.

service settings:
ralael:
  pin: 7453
  tenant: zorath
  seal: seal_087806e4
  metrics_host: metrics.ralael.paliqworks.example
  standby_team: fraath
  escalation: praok-istiel
  nonce: 10e083

Subject: Catalogue import cut-over done

Maintainers,

Last night we cut the Bindery catalogue import over to the new MARC-to-JSON pipeline. Legacy nightly batch is retired. Record counts reconciled: 412k titles, zero rejects after the encoding fix. Dedupe now runs pre-ingest, not post. Watch the first few weekly runs for memory spikes; otherwise hands-off. The pipeline's live configuration values are recorded below.

deployment values, fajog-bawep:
[druix]
team = lamwyn
access_code = ac_4d55fa
owner = istix.eliok
host = druix.halixforge.test
port = 8000
peer = oliir.qirvansoft.local
salt = cb966147
pin = 7543

☐ Before rotating the Tocksweep scheduler keys, confirm the cron drift investigation is closed: support should verify that no jobs on the Hallin cluster are still firing more than 90 seconds late, and that the clock-sync fix has been deployed to every worker. Attach the final drift report to the ceremony record. When both checks pass, unseal the rotation workstation using the recovery passphrase noted immediately below this item.

recovery phrase for kagep-kadug: praox-wenael

The Relaygrove schema registry validates every event published to the shared bus against its registered schema version. On-call engineers can query the registry's compatibility endpoint to diagnose rejected events; incompatible producers are quarantined automatically after three failures. All registry requests require authentication against the internal service. For break-glass access during an incident, use the key below.

API key for bageg-kajef: vxb2-ss